Web31 jul. 2024 · Lassa fever is an acute viral haemorrhagic illness of 2-21 days duration that occurs in West Africa. The Lassa virus is transmitted to humans via contact with food or household items contaminated with rodent urine or faeces. WebAfrican tick bite fever (ATBF) is the most commonly diagnosed rickettsial disease among returning international travelers. ATBF is transmitted by Amblyomma hebraeum and A. variegatum ticks. Travel-associated cases of ATBF often occur in clusters with exposure during activities such as safari tours, game hunting, and bush hiking. Where Found do i need to prime the crown molding on both

African fruit bats (Rousettus aegyptiacus) are believed to be the natural host of the Marburg hemorrhagic virus (Fig. 11.3). Transmission to humans occurs by aerosol or contact with the bat urine and feces or direct contact with infected nonhuman primates as African green monkeys ...
